Output 8c95b4306fe8e324fdaed3432a5f67ffda8209a7dddbe4a808c07d9e318fc86d:0

value
67621026891
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 54dea22de919a39fa594a20ced60422883751b69 OP_EQUALVERIFY OP_CHECKSIG
address
DCsr1DhtWP8o85pb3hGQfq9nTb5Q55CNVu
transaction
8c95b4306fe8e324fdaed3432a5f67ffda8209a7dddbe4a808c07d9e318fc86d